Apple macOS Installer Sandbox Escape Vulnerability

Vulnerability

A permissions issue allowing a malicious app to break out of its sandbox has been identified in the Apple macOS Installer. This vulnerability is present in several different versions and ranges of macOS, including Sequoia 15.7.7, Sonoma 14.8.7, and Tahoe 26.5. The issue arises from inadequate restrictions, which could potentially be exploited by applications to access unauthorized resources or perform actions outside their designated sandbox environment.

Impact

Exploitation of this vulnerability could lead to unauthorized access to system resources or user data by allowing a malicious app to escape its sandbox restrictions.
